CD Description

The mermaid Melusine, part human and part mythical creature, is an archetypal literary and musical figure that appears in many sources and has for centuries inspired countless artists to produce works of poetry, music, and painting. In every one of Aribert Reimann s music theatre works to date, there are strong, mysterious women who play a central role, and Melusine is perhaps the most poetic of them. This creature caught between two worlds belongs at first completely to Nature, yet through the threatened loss of this natural world, she is transformed into a human being, a transformation that will be her undoing. Leaving water s magical realm, she attracts the element of fire by accepting her fate with the first human being she is able to love.
